What is a Donor Advised Fund? A Donor Advised Fund (DAF) is a separate account that is maintained by a 501(c)(3) organization. Once you make a contribution to such a vehicle you receive an immediate tax benefit for federal and/or state income tax purposes.When you use your Fidelity, Schwab Charitable, Vanguard Charitable, or another DAF you make your charitable gifts when it best suits your tax-management goals, ...The first donor-advised fund (DAF) accounts date to the 1930s, began growing in earnest during the 1990s, and were formalized in the Pension Protection Act of 2006. In fiscal year 2021, more than 1.2 million DAF accounts in the United States granted a combined $45.74 billion for a year-over-year increase of 28.2%. ... Jul 14, 2023 · A donor-advised fund (DAF) is an investment account where 100% of the proceeds are legally required to go to charitable organizations. Investors who use DAFs take an upfront tax deduction when they contribute to a DAF, but the funds can be distributed at a later date. Yes. You can choose any name for your donor-advised fund account. You can use the term Foundation in its name. Most donors choose a name that reflects the main purpose of the account, such as “The Smith Educational Fund.”. This article will provide you with tips on how to find... best mortgage lenders massachusettsnft stocks The Charitable DonorFlex Program SM —or DonorFlex— is for donors with more than $5 million in their Giving Account who desire flexibility beyond what investment pools offer. DonorFlex allows donors to recommend that their Giving Account assets be invested in hedge funds, private equity funds, mutual funds, treasuries and ETFs.
